Match the same special value across forms

Problem

Identify every representation where the output is \(0\) when \(x~=~6\).

A. The line passes through the point \((6,~0)\)
B. A table shows \(x~=~0\) gives \(y~=~6\)
C. The statement, “After \(6~\text{miles}\), the distance left is \(0~\text{miles}\).”
D. The rule \(y~=~x~-~6\)
E. A table includes the pair \(x~=~6,~y~=~0\)
F. The statement, “The value starts at \(6\).”
G. The point \((0,~6)\) is on the graph
